Merry new year all!

Car is an STi V4... I have a full decat on the way, and just about to go for a link ECU, and get Bob to map it. Have a knock link and boost gauge also.

Will I need any other safety type mods to go with it? I dont want massive horsepower, but what sort of figures BHP / Torque would I be looking at with a safe 1.25 / 1.3 bar boost level?

Hoping the standard intake / injectors / pump will be sufficient.

Again, I just want reliable power gains, no monster power

MB, if it of interest, my STiV3 has a full Magnex decat and a Blitz boost controller set at 1.3 bar.
At 1.25 bar the car made 314 bhp and 280 lbft on the rollers.
No other mods except Optimax fuel.
Runs much better than the stock STi car now.

MB: The car is driven VERY hard in flat out competition on Optimax, no boosters, no knock links etc and is revved all the way to 8000 very hard. Never had a whisper of det, bad running and such like. Drive home on the road after a weekend of hill climbing and will stop-off at the supermarket on the way home....
The ECU is STi, bog standard, the only mod is the boost controller and the Magnex system.
Great car...keep it simple.
